Output e786db7a63680f652bf52ae7fa1ccd472f069c5af9b61b7332d22ebda6245d63:0

value
82362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b385416806249897f28b2926138b192ac17d9cdc OP_EQUAL
address
3J4EWdom3YVkcvfEdFHyuhTwwurjmM9Prp
transaction
e786db7a63680f652bf52ae7fa1ccd472f069c5af9b61b7332d22ebda6245d63
spent
true